Is Your Safety Data Sheet Library Putting Staff at Risk?

3 practical strategies to keep your dealership’s SDS library current, accessible, and OSHA-ready.

Dealership service bays handle hazardous chemicals daily. Outdated or inaccessible Safety Data Sheets aren’t just an OSHA violation — in an emergency, they can cost someone their health or life. Here’s how to build a system that works.

Build a consistent SDS maintenance routine for every chemical in your facility.

Embed SDS management into your safety culture through training and clear accountability.

Ditch the binder — implement digital SDS tools for instant, facility-wide access.
